Installation

Backup your interface + WTF folders!

Extract the zip file, you will find three folders: Interface, WTF, Fonts

- go to path: WTF -> Accounts
- change
ACCOUNTNAME to your own accountname in caps
- go inside the your accountname folder, and change
Living Flame to your Server
- go inside your server folder and change
Caith to the name of your toon
- Then you copy my WTF, Fonts and Interface folder into your wow directory. Replace all files.
- Enter the game type
/reflux switch CaithHC3 to load all the ingame profiles. Care, the command is case sensitive.



I use a couple of addons to modify my UI

Unitframes: PitBull, WeakAuras
Buttons: Dominos, OmniCC, WeakAuras, Masque
Combat: Details, CFCT, LoseControl, MSBT
Nameplates: Plater Nameplates
Map: Leatrix, BasicMinimap
Chat: Prat
Other: Leatrix Plus, Reflux, MoveAnything, !BugGrabber, AdiBag, TacoTip, Darkmode, Questie, ShamanBlue, wowsimsexporter
